操作系统

更新时间:2024-04-17 18:11:01 阅读量: 综合文库 文档下载

说明:文章内容仅供预览,部分内容可能不全。下载后的文档,内容与下面显示的完全一致。下载之前请确认下面内容是否您想要的,是否完整无缺。

1. 在设计分时操作系统时,首先要考虑的是( B );在设计实时操作系统时,首先要考虑

的是( D );在设计批处理系统时,首先要考虑的是( C )。

A.灵活性和适应性 B.交互性和响应时间 C .周转时间和系统吞吐量 D.实时性和可靠性

2. 对于一个正在执行的进程:如果因时间片完而被暂停执行,此时它应从执行状态转变为

( D )状态;如果由于终端用户的请求而暂时停止下来,则它的状态应该转变为( C );如果由于得不到所申请的资源而暂时停止下来,则它的状态应该转变为( B )。 A. 静止阻塞 B.活动阻塞 C.静止就绪 D .活动就绪 E .执行

3. 我们如果为每一个作业只创建一个进程,则为了照顾短作业用户,应采用( B );为照

顾紧急作业用户,就采用( E );为能实现人机交互,应采用( C );而能使短作业、长作业和交互作业用户都能满意时,就采用( D )。

A. FCFS调度算法 B.短作业优先调度算法 C.时间片轮转法 D. 多级反馈队列调度算法 E.基本优先权的剥夺调度算法

4. 由固定分区发展为分页存储管理方式的主要推动力是( A );由分页系统发展为分段系

统主要动力分别是( C );进而发展为段页式系统的主要动力是( E )。

A. 提高内存利用率 B.提高系统吞吐量 C. 满足用户需要 D.更好的满足多道程序运行的需要 E.既满足用户需要,有提高内存利用率

5. 在存储管理中,不会产生内部碎片的存储管理方式是( B );支持虚拟存储器,但不能

以自然的方式提供存储器的共享和存取保护机制的存储管理方式是( E )。 A .分页式存储管理 B.分段式存储管理 C.固定分区式存储管理 D. 段页式存储管理 E .请求分页式存储管理 F.请求分段式存储管理 G.可变分区式存储管理 H .单一连续分区式存储管理

6. 磁盘调度主要是为了优化( A ),其中( )算法中能避免磁盘粘着现象。 A .寻道时间 B .旋转延迟时间 C. 传统时间 D .其他时间

E. SSTF F .FCFS G .SCAN H .CSCAN I .FSCAN

7. 文件系统中,目录管理基本的功能是( A ),位示图的主要功能是( C ),FAT表的主

要功能是( E )。

A. 实现按名存取 B.提高文件存储空间的利用率 C.管理文件存储器的空闲空间 D .指出分配给文件的盘块(首个盘块除外)的地址

E. 管理文件存储器的空闲空间,并指出分配给文件的盘块(首个盘块除外)的地址

8 操纵系统的( )管理部分负责对进程进行调度。 A 主存储器 B控制器 C运算器 D处理机

9 如果文件采用直接存取方式且文件大小不固定,则宜选择( )文件结构。 A 索引 B 顺序 C 随机D 直接

10 操作系统提供给程序员的借口是() A 进程 B系统调用 C 库函数 D B和C

11 用磁带作为文件存储介质时,文件只能组织成( ) A 索引文件 B 连接文件 C 顺序文件 D目录文件

12 若记录型信号量中信号量的初值是2 ,当前值是 -3 ,则表示有( )等待的进程。 A 0个 B 1个 C 2个 D 3个

13 为了使多个进程能有效的同时处理输入和输出,最好使用( )结构的缓冲技术。 A 循环缓冲 B 缓冲池 C单缓冲区 D双缓冲区

14 资源按序分配策略可以实现死锁的( ) A恢复 B 避免 C 预防 D 检测

15 引入缓冲技术的主要目的是( )

A 改善用户编程环境 B 降低计算机的硬件成本

C 提高cpu的处理速度 D 提高cpu与设备之间的并行速度

16 通常,用户编写的程序中所使用的地址是( ) A 物理地址 B 内存地址 C 绝对地址 D 逻辑地址

17 在可变分区存储管理中,首次适应分配算法要求对空闲区表项按( )进行排序。 A 地址从大到小 B 地址从小到大 C 长度从小到大 D 长度从大到小

18 当出现( )情况时,系统可能产生死锁。

A 一个进程进入死循环 B 多个进程竞争共享型设备 C 多个进程竞争,资源出现了循环等待 D 进程释放资源

19 分页存储管理系统中页号到物理块号的地址映射是通过( )实现的。 A JCB B 页表C段表 D PCB

20 若系统中有六台绘图仪,有多个进程均需要使用两台,规定每个进程一次仅允许申请一台,则至多允许( )个进程参与竞争,而不会发生死锁。 A 1 B 2 C 3 D 4

是非判断题

1. 分时系统中,时间片设置得越小,则平均响应时间越短。( F )

2. 多个进程可以对应于同一个程序,且一个进程也可能会执行多个程序。( T ) 3. 一个进程的状态发生变化总会引起其它一些进程的状态发生变化。( F ) 4. 在引入线程的0S中,线程是资源分配和调度的基本单位。( F ) 5. 信号量的初值不能为负数。( T )

6. 最佳适应算法比首次适应算法具有更好的内存利用率。( F )

1、 设备独立性的概念

2、 操作系统最基本的特征是哪些?操作系统具有哪些功能?

3、 引入进程的主要目的是什么?我们如何利用这个道理避免死锁?

4、 引起死锁的四个必要条件是什么?我们如何利用这个道理避免死锁?

5、 文件的逻辑结构有哪几种方式?

6、 I/O软件由哪四个层次组成?

7、 文件系统应该具有哪些功能?

8、 设备驱动程序有什么功能?

9 在现代操作系统中,引入了线程后,资源的分配单位是什么?

10 有n个进程共享同一临界资源,若使用信号量机制实现对临界资源的互斥访问,则信号量值的变化范围是多少?

11 用信箱实现通信时,应有哪些信箱的基本原语?

12 虚拟存储管理系统的基础是程序的什么理论?

13 在段页式存储管理系统中,没到程序都有一个什么表和一组什么表?

14 I/O控制方式有哪四种?

15 设备独立性是指什么?

16 文件系统的外存分配方式包括哪三种?

17 进程创建的过程是怎样的?

18 基本分段存储管理方式的优点有哪些?

19 简述中断处理程序的处理过程是怎样的?

六在一个采用页式虚拟存储管理的系统中(子地址序列、页号、块号均从零开始编址),有一个用户作业,它依次要访问的字地址是:15,128,300,388,246,402,223,142,360,267,若该作业的第3页已经装入主存,现分配给该作业的主存共300字,页的大小为100字,请回答下列问题

1.按FIFO调度算法的缺页率为多少?依次淘汰的页号分别是什么? 2.按LRU调度算法的缺页率为多少?依次淘汰的页号分别是什么?

七 设公共汽车上,售票员和司机的活动分别是: 售票员的活动:关车门; 售票; 开车门; 司机的活动:启动车辆; 正常行车; 到站停车;

在汽车不断地到站,停车,行驶过程中,请用信号量操作实现他们的同步。

八 用字长为16位的200个字组成位示图来指示磁盘使用情况(字号,位号,磁盘块编号均从0开始)请计算:

1 文件系统发现位示图的第15字,第10位为0而准备将一记录写入。问写入的是哪一块? 2 若将第500块磁盘的数据删除,则应将位示图的哪个字哪一位改为0?

九 设有四个作业,他们提交,运行时间如下表所示,请回答下列问题:

1 若采用短作业优先调度算法,求作业运行顺序和平均带权周转时间为多少? 2 若采用先来先服务调度算法,求作业运行顺序和平均带权周转时间为多少? 作业号 1 2 3 4

到达时间 8.0 8.3 8.5 8.7 运行时间 2.0 0.5 0.4 0.1 十 若干个等待访问磁盘者依次要访问的柱面编号为80,40,74,14,60,31,61,假设每移动一个柱面需要4毫秒的时间,移动臂当前位于35号柱面,且当前的移动方向向柱面号增加的方向,请计算:

1 若采用SCAN算法调度,求移动臂的移动次序和所花费的寻找时间。

2 若采用最短寻道时间优先算法,求移动臂的移动次序和所花费的寻找时间。

十一 在采用页式存储管理系统中(页号与块号均从0开始),某作业J的逻辑地址结构如下图:

12 11 10 0 页号(11-12位) 页号 1 2 位移量(0-10位) 块号 4 6 试求出有效的逻辑地址5000所对应的物理地址,且已知该 作业的部分页表如下:

十 若干个等待访问磁盘者依次要访问的柱面编号为80,40,74,14,60,31,61,假设每移动一个柱面需要4毫秒的时间,移动臂当前位于35号柱面,且当前的移动方向向柱面号增加的方向,请计算:

1 若采用SCAN算法调度,求移动臂的移动次序和所花费的寻找时间。

2 若采用最短寻道时间优先算法,求移动臂的移动次序和所花费的寻找时间。

十一 在采用页式存储管理系统中(页号与块号均从0开始),某作业J的逻辑地址结构如下图:

12 11 10 0 页号(11-12位) 页号 1 2 位移量(0-10位) 块号 4 6 试求出有效的逻辑地址5000所对应的物理地址,且已知该 作业的部分页表如下:

本文来源:https://www.bwwdw.com/article/6zip.html

Top